The Trend Survey for the third quarter of 2009 confirmed the return of business confidence, but also indicates the volatility that the industry has been faced with during the last two years, according to Jules Lejeune, FINAT’s managing director.

After a dramatic all-time low in the first quarter of 2009 in all sectors, the business climate has returned to positive figures in the third quarter of 2009. “This is encouraging, but in day-to-day trading, label producers are still seeing a reduction in demand – as is to be expected in the economic conditions we have seen in the last year,” Lejeune says.

Total demand for self-adhesive label materials in Europe decreased by 1.7 percent in the third quarter of 2009, compared with the same quarter of last year. Although still in the red, the decrease is lower than the minus 11.6 percent (Q2) and minus 12.1 percent (Q1) year-on-year recorded for the previous two quarters.

“It should be realized, however, that the crisis first hit our sector in the third quarter of 2008, and the first two periods of that year were still buoyant,” Lejeune adds. “The slowdown of the deceleration pace in our sector confirms cautious signs of economic recovery that have become evident since the summer.”

For the year to date, total labelstock demand in Europe was 8.3 percent below the levels recorded in the first three quarters of 2008. This figure corresponds with decreases of 7.5 percent in paper roll demand, 6.1 percent in filmic roll demand, and a dramatic downturn of 22.9 percent in sheets.

Compared with the third quarter of 2008, filmic rolls have taken the lead in the return to positive year-on-year growth rates. Regionally, the recovery appears to be driven by demand in Eastern Europe, although the source of this growth lies mainly in the countries outside the European Union, which were hit earlier by the crisis in 2008.

http://feedproxy.google.com/%7Er/LNWBreakingNews/%7E3/F8EY48Gh1zY/label_traxx_users_group_holds_largest_ever_meeting Label Traxx users group holds largest ever meeting http://feedproxy.google.com/%7Er/LNWBreakingNews/%7E3/F8EY48Gh1zY/label_traxx_users_group_holds_largest_ever_meeting Tailored Solutions, developer of Label Traxx print business management software for narrow web label printers and converters, hosted the largest gathering of Label Traxx users ever assembled for a four-day review of the software. More than 50 users at the conference – held in Milwaukee, WI, USA – were taken through each module of the software, and were offered the opportunity to discuss and request enhancements that would smooth their individual operations.

Commenting on the successful meeting, Tailored Solutions Sales Manager Dorothy Asboth said:

“Label Traxx has long been known as software that evolves in direct response to the needs of our users,” says Dorothy Asboth, Tailored Solutions sales manager. “The 2009 Label Traxx User Group meeting once again provided a forum which enables us to better understand the needs of label printers, and enables our users to probe deeper into the software. This year, we were particularly gratified by the number of relatively new users who attended.Response to the meeting was very positive, and we look forward to an even larger gathering in 2010.”

Tailored Solutions provides automated job management software for the printing industry. The company was formed in 1993 by Ken Meinhardt and David Porter, both of whom remain active in the business. Tailored Solutions offers two versions of its job tracking software: Label Traxx for flexographic narrow web converters and printers, and Litho Traxx for sheetfed lithographic printers and prepress trade shops.

Viappiani produces labels for food containers like tubs, lids and buckets, as well as labels for the cosmetics and household goods industries. The company’s product portfolio ranges from one-side coated labels for bottles of mineral water and self-adhesive labels for cleaning products to sleeves and wrap-around labels for the food and beverage industry.  

CTI Invest is a global company in the packaging and label industry with production sites in Canada, Spain, Colombia, Germany and now, through the acquisition of Viappiani, in Italy.  

‘We are very proud of our new acquisition Viappiani Printing, which is an innovative, customer-orientated and important player in the label market. It is our aim and commitment to grow the business of Viappiani Printing on a global basis,’ said Christian Trierenberg, CEO of CTI Invest. 

Giorgio Viappiani said: ‘I am happy to have found a group like the one of Christian Trierenberg to pass this important baton. Handing over a family business with more than 80 years of history involves a lot of emotions and thoughts also regarding its future. With the CTI Group we immediately had a good feeling for [our similar] views, and I am sure that the CTI Group will be able to offer Viappiani Printing continuity and further growth opportunities.’

Nearly one hundred entries from label converters from all over the world were evaluated by a panel of industry judges. Criteria for judging followed the guidelines set by the industry associations FINAT and TLMI and included registration, smoothness of dot/vignette, overall print quality and degree of difficulty. In addition, the judges reviewed each label for creative use of inks and color – rewarding those prints that exhibit extra-ordinary use of inks. 

Awards were presented in ten different categories – all prints using inks, coatings and specialty products supplied by Flint Group Narrow Web. ‘This year we were again astonished by the excellence in quality of print and design of all entries. This proves that the Narrow Web Print Awards is held in serious and respected regard by our customers around the world. We are extremely proud, as an ink supplier, to host these awards each year, and receive such a great response from our customers,’ said Niklas Olsson, Flint Group Narrow Web. ‘We truly consider the results achieved with label and narrow web print as fine art. As a supplier, we continue to push the boundaries of narrow web and we are pleased to see that our customers follow this way by also pushing boundaries to create fine art through label printing.’ 

The winning label in the category of UV flexo paper was ‘El Paso Merlot’, pictured, submitted by Alaska Poligrafoformceinie of Russia, which judges said ‘exhibited true excellence in print, design and execution’. The company also won in the UV shrink category, and Flint Group commented that the awards received a very high response from Russia

Other winners included:

1        Collotype in Australia in the category of UV offset

2        Skanem in Poland in the category of combination print (UV flexo and UV screen white)

3        Aleithe in Russia in the category of UV flexo film and UV cold foil

4        Labelcrafter in the US in the category of water-based flexo

5        Neoprint in Russia in the category of coupon label 

Mike Buystedt, Flint Group Narrow Web, commented: ‘The quality level of the entries was astonishing. The judging panel had to use all their experience and skill to separate out the winning submissions. Throughout the judging we felt we had to make a choice between several excellent print samples, and decided to honor some entries as highly commended.’ 

The winning entries will be presented with an exclusive award and recognition certificates from their Flint Group Narrow Web local representative. The Narrow Web Print Awards will continue into 2010 at Labelexpo Americas in Chicago.

http://www.labelsandlabelling.com/news/napl_and_printing_industries_of_america_ NAPL and Printing Industries of America announce collaboration http://www.labelsandlabelling.com/news/napl_and_printing_industries_of_america_ NAPL and Printing Industries of America, the two largest graphic arts trade associations in the US, have announced plans to collaborate on a number of projects.

The leadership of the two organizations met recently in Charlotte, North Carolina, to explore possibilities for collaboration. Both associations were represented by their respective chief executive officers, as well as their current and immediate past chairmen (Michael Makin, Bill Gibson, and Ken Kaufman for Printing Industries of America; Joseph Truncale, Keith Kemp and Steve Johnson for NAPL).
 
Both associations have agreed to work with their graphic arts show company partner, NPES, to develop a spring management conference beginning in 2011. This industry-wide event will combine the Printing Industries of America Presidents Conference, NAPL Top Management Conference, and NPES Annual Spring Meeting into one comprehensive event aimed at bringing together the best that each meeting has to offer. Oversight and management of the event will be shared among all three organizations.
 
’We are very excited to see this consolidation of events so that industry leaders no longer have to choose a top leadership program each year,’ said Michael Makin, president and CEO of Printing Industries of America..

The organizations have also agreed to collaborate on major issues facing the printing and graphic communications industry, including the need to craft and communicate a positive message about print to media specifiers, educators, and legislative and regulatory bodies. While acknowledging the efforts currently being made in these areas, both organizations believe the added strength from the combined efforts of Printing Industries of America and NAPL can generate even greater results that will benefit all industry stakeholders.  

The organizations will meet again in early 2010 to monitor progress on these initiatives and assess continuing discussions.

http://www.labelsandlabelling.com/news/armor_launches_stock_advantage_program Armor launches stock advantage program http://www.labelsandlabelling.com/news/armor_launches_stock_advantage_program France-based thermal transfer ribbon supplier Armor has launched a dedicated stock program called ASAP. The program enables the immediate availability of more than 70 items from its Singapore and Korean warehouses and more than 80 items for the USA.  

ASAP is designed to enhance customer service by allowing them minimum order quantities of just one box, dispatched within 24 hours, as well as reduced inventories and customized roll and box labeling where required. The ASAP range is made up of the company’s most popular products as requested by customers, and will be updated at least twice a year to ensure customer demand continues to be met. 

The full list of ASAP items will be communicated during November to all customers served by Armor Asia and Armor USA

Presentations were made and demonstrations were conducted by several packaging industry suppliers: EskoArtwork showed its new Equinox expanded gamut and high definition software; Harper Corporation exhibited its new QD proofing system; the Fastmatch color management system was demonstrated by Environmental Inks & Coatings; Flint Group exhibited its ultra-thin printing plates, and Anderson & Vreeland showed its new plate measuring devices.

Omet, whose Varyflex press is a feature at the institute, demonstrated the low waste and quick change features of the press, running three jobs on two substrates.

Featured speakers included Mark Samworth of EskoArtwork, who spoke on the advantages of expanded gamut printing for packaging, and John Fulcoly of Packaging CPR, who addressed the commercial considerations of expanded gamut printing for packaging based on his experience implementing a large North American expanded gamut platform.

Omet and EskoArtwork will repeat the seminar in the spring of 2010 as well as present seminars and workshops on other pertinent topics next year at the Sonoco Institute. Omet is represented in North America by Matik.

http://feedproxy.google.com/%7Er/LNWBreakingNews/%7E3/-s_BSisfjFY/dekel_to_head_marketing_at_avt Dekel to head marketing at AVT http://feedproxy.google.com/%7Er/LNWBreakingNews/%7E3/-s_BSisfjFY/dekel_to_head_marketing_at_avt Advanced Vision Technology (AVT) has appointed Amir Dekel its corporate marketing vice president. Amir joined AVT in 2001 as marketing manager with special responsibilities to develop AVT’s business in the labels market.

For the past four years, Amir has been based in Atlanta, GA, USA, working as marketing director for AVT, Inc., the US arm of the Israel-based company. Amir is well known in the label converting industry especially through his work with the PrintVision/Helios solutions, defining the product and successfully introducing it to the world market.

Amir Dekel holds a master of science degree in electrical engineering in communications and computer science from Polytechnic University, New York. Prior to joining AVT, he worked in various positions in communications and telecommunications, and with consumer electronics products companies.

Dekel assumes marketing responsibilities from Gal Shamri, who had been filling that role as well as that of president of the GMI Product unit. Shamri will now focus exclusively on the management and business development of the GMI product line.

“This appointment recognizes Amir’s contribution to AVT’s success in the labels sector and draws on his marketing capabilities to benefit the whole of AVT,” says Shlomo Amir, president and CEO of AVT. “With both Amir and Gal now able to give full-time attention to their respective roles, AVT will be in a stronger position to grow and bring its solutions to market.”

AVT develops and manufactures automatic inspection systems for web applications in the packaging, labels, forms and converting sectors. Graphic Microsystems Inc. (GMI) is a supplier of closed loop color control systems.

http://feedproxy.google.com/%7Er/LNWBreakingNews/%7E3/VOT8d72D3BA/mpi_installs_first_two_mark_andy_performance_presses MPI installs first two Mark Andy Performance presses http://feedproxy.google.com/%7Er/LNWBreakingNews/%7E3/VOT8d72D3BA/mpi_installs_first_two_mark_andy_performance_presses MPI Label Systems has installed two new Mark Andy Performance Series P7 presses in its US facilities. The first installation is a 10-color, 17" (430 mm) water based press with a final UV. The second is a 10-color, 17" combination UV and water based press with an embossing unit and hot foil cassette, along with a rail system for carrying such components as rotary screen units and web turn bars.

Mark Andy introduced the Performance Series presses this past summer, and exhibited them for the first time at Labelexpo Europe 2009 in Brussels in September.

“Mark Andy is honored to have partnered with MPI Label Systems on this exciting installation,” says Paul Brauss, president and CEO of Mark Andy. “Their ‘whatever it takes’ business practice is complementary to the approach we take with our valued customers, and we look forward to long-lasting success with this industry leader.”

Founded in 1968, MPI has eight manufacturing facilities, 30 sales locations and more than 500 employees. It specializes in prime pressure sensitive labels, flexible packaging, RFID, and automated labeling equipment, parts and service.

Is it really a big deal if you send RGB images instead of CMYK images?

The answer is ABSOLUTELY!

Don't take my word for it though, see for yourself. The image on the left is a RGB image. The one on the right is a CMYK converted image. Can you tell a difference?

It's alwas best to convert your images from RGB to CMYK because you'll have more control over color when printing. When printers receive RGB images, we typcially use a standard conversion, which may not alter the color to your liking.

It's true that you can create certain colors in RGB that you can't in CMYK. However, when these colors are printed, it will be converted to a CMYK color scheme, which will most definitely alter the color combination you might have been going for.

The conversion is important becaus printing is based on a different set of colors: Cyan (blue), Magenta (red), Yellow and Black, which are the primary colors for inks and pigments.

The shift in color will be most noticeable in solid colors on backgrounds. See the different conversions that can occur below. And as always, call me with any questions.

There's a myriad of choices out there for those that want to be creative with their printed pieces. Many of you may be overwhelmed at the choices and some of you may not even know which way to turn.

Do I use Aqueous, Varnish or UV? How do I choose?

The first step is to sit down with your printer and discuss the effect that you are going for. Do you want a textured feel? Do you want it to shine so bright that it almost jumps off the page? Do you want a subtle, yet elegant feel? Or, are you simply wanting to protect the printed image from smudging and scratching?

Here's a quick performance comparison that you might find helpful.


  • Conventional Varnishes-holds tight registration, but dries slower than other coatings and can yellow over time.

  • UV Coatings-quick turn, great results, but expensive, will show finger prints, but resists scratching.

  • Pearlescent-can cause undesirable changes in color.

  • Gloss vs. Dull-gloss coating can make blacks appear more dense than dull coating.
